js与jquery两种不同的方式获得父元素、删除子元素
2013-01-17 17:09
381 查看
var obj=document.getElementById("id");得到的是dom对象,对该对象进行操作的时候使用js方法
var obj=$("#id");得到的是jquery对象,对该对象进行操作的时候使用jquery方法
1.对于上面获得的对象进行遍历
(1).js方法 for(vat i=0;j<obj.length;i++){ obj[i] 来获得对应的某一个元素}
(2).jquery方法 $(“#id”).each(function(){ $(this) 来获得对应的某一个元素});
2.获取满足条件的元素的父元素
(1).js方法:var o=obj[i].parentNode
(2).jquery方法:var o=$(this).parent()
2.得到父元素后,可以删除该父元素的子元素
(1).js方法:o.removeChild(obj[i]);
(2).jquery方法:o.empty()
var obj=$("#id");得到的是jquery对象,对该对象进行操作的时候使用jquery方法
1.对于上面获得的对象进行遍历
(1).js方法 for(vat i=0;j<obj.length;i++){ obj[i] 来获得对应的某一个元素}
(2).jquery方法 $(“#id”).each(function(){ $(this) 来获得对应的某一个元素});
2.获取满足条件的元素的父元素
(1).js方法:var o=obj[i].parentNode
(2).jquery方法:var o=$(this).parent()
2.得到父元素后,可以删除该父元素的子元素
(1).js方法:o.removeChild(obj[i]);
(2).jquery方法:o.empty()
相关文章推荐
- js与jquery两种不同的方式获得父元素、删除子元素
- js与jquery获取父元素,删除子元素的两种不同方法
- js与jquery获取父元素,删除子元素的两种不同方法
- 纯js与jquery两种方法,获得某元素同级节点内容,进行值替换
- js+jquery动态设置/增加/删除/获取元素属性的两种方法集锦对比(动态onclick属性设置+动态title设置)
- js与jquery获取父元素,删除子元素的不同方法
- js+jquery动态设置/添加/删除/获取元素属性的两种方法集锦对照(动态onclick属性设置+动态title设置)
- js与jquery获取父元素,删除子元素的不同方法
- jQuery 删除/替换DOM元素的几种方式
- 原生js和jquery两种方式实现tab切换
- D 04_JS事件的两种绑定方式,元素绑定和DOM绑定
- std::map 通过遍历删除满足某些条件元素的两种方式
- Jquery 和 Js 获得元素标签名称的方法
- js随笔,css和js禁止网页选择文本,table的class样式使得td的class样式失效,jquery获得元素坐标
- JS中利用jquery 获得class 进行判断 for循环和each两种方法
- js内置方法的两种不同操作方式
- js里声明函数有几种方式? var abc = function(x){} 和 function abc(x){} 这两种声明方法有什么不同?
- jquery 动态添加div元素(两种方式)
- js与jquery获得页面大小、滚动条位置、元素位置
- JS对象转URL参数(原生JS和jQuery两种方式)